Modding Program Sugestions

I am looking for a program to creat ships for Sins. I have never attempted this before and could use some sugestions, because I am new I'm looking for something somewhat easy to use.

Softimage's XSI mod tool is a free version of XSI that you can use for 3d modeling. There are plenty of video tutorials on the site, and a Sins-specific tutorial on how to convert XSI models to game meshes in the forge tools documentation.

another free one is GMax, though there will need to be a maxscript for mesh import/export created (i've tried once, it's not that easy). GMax is essentially a free, dumbed-down version of 3DS Max 4 or 5. Another one you might look at is Wings3D, which I hear is very well liked by its users. another one for skinning- Blacksmith3D, which allows you to paint your materials directly onto the model surface. Note that I haven't used Wings or Blacksmith, but from what I hear it's a very reputable and well liked program.
